Maximizing space efficiency is critical in warehouse management. High-density storage solutions can significantly enhance the use of available floor space. One effective approach is to implement vertical shelving systems. These shelves utilize vertical space, allowing for more items to be stored without requiring additional floor area. For instance, adjustable pallets can adapt to various product sizes, offering flexibility in storage.
Another useful strategy is the adoption of mobile racking systems. This solution allows racks to move seamlessly, creating adjustable aisles. This design enables warehouses to accommodate varying inventory levels without compromising accessibility. In practice, this means that workers can quickly retrieve items, improving overall productivity. While these systems may involve a higher initial investment, the long-term space efficiency often justifies the cost.

| Storage Solution | Description | Max Density | Key Features |
|---|---|---|---|
| Mobile Shelving | Compact storage solution that moves to reduce aisle space. | Up to 80% | Mobile units, manual or electric operation. |
| Pallet Racking | Versatile system for bulk storage of goods on pallets. | Up to 90% | Adjustable heights, high load capacity. |
| Cantilever Racking | Ideal for storing long, bulky items. | Up to 70% | Easy access, customizable lengths. |
| Automated Storage and Retrieval Systems (ASRS) | Highly efficient automated systems for storage and retrieval of goods. | Up to 95% | Speed, accuracy, and reduced labor costs. |
| Vertical Lift Modules (VLM) | Vertical storage systems that optimize floor space. | Up to 85% | Space-saving, fast retrieval. |
| Drive-In Racking | Suitable for high-density storage of similar items. | Up to 90% | Last In, First Out (LIFO) handling. |
| Flow Racking | Used for FIFO inventory systems improving product turnover. | Up to 80% | Gravity-fed, easy to manage. |
| Stackable Bins | Modular bins that optimize space and organization. | Varies | Versatile sizes, easy to label. |
| Mezzanine Floors | Intermediate floors that increase vertical storage capacity. | Varies | Utilizes overhead space, cost-effective. |
| Shelf Systems | Classic shelving providing organization and accessibility. | Varies | Various sizes, easy setup and customization. |
Implementing high-density storage solutions requires careful consideration of various factors. First, space utilization is crucial. According to a study by the Warehousing Education and Research Council, maximizing vertical space can increase storage capacity by up to 40%. Organizations should assess building layouts to determine the best use of height. The cost of additional shelving or racking systems might seem significant, but the potential benefits justify the investment.
Next, it's essential to evaluate the type of inventory stored. Different items require specific conditions. For instance, perishables necessitate temperature control. A report by the International Facility Management Association suggests that understanding inventory characteristics can enhance selection for storage types. Beyond space and inventory, training personnel on new systems is vital. Proper usage reduces error rates and boosts productivity. Efforts to train staff may require additional resources but can yield significant returns on investment.
Finally, technology integration should not be overlooked. Implementing warehouse management systems leads to improved accuracy. A survey revealed that companies using advanced software reported a 20% reduction in picking errors. However, integrating technology can be complex and may require a cultural shift within the organization.
